Understanding the Rules and Game Flow
Teen Patti (also called Indian Poker) is a three-card game, broadly similar to three-card poker, with various betting rounds and hand rankings. On PC, the interface will usually indicate pot size, current bets, and player positions. Key concepts to master:
- Hand Rankings: From highest to lowest: Trail (three of a kind), Pure Sequence (straight flush), Sequence (straight), Color (flush), Pair, and High Card.
- Blind vs. Seen: You can play blind (bet without seeing cards) or seen (after viewing your cards). Blind play often requires different strategy due to smaller minimum bets and different risk profiles.
- Showdown Rules: When two players have a showdown, standard tie-breakers like highest card, suit order (if used), and game-specific rules determine the winner.

Core Strategy: Read the Table, Not Just Your Cards
Good teen patti gold pc play is less about a single perfect hand and more about consistent decision-making across many rounds. Think in terms of expected value (EV) and position.
- Position Matters: Acting later in the betting round gives you information. In late position, you can play more hands and apply pressure selectively.
- Bet Sizing: Match your bet sizes to your goals—use small continuation bets to probe, and larger bets when you want to commit opponents. Overbetting can scare away weaker hands; underbetting can leave value on the table.
- Mix Blind and Seen Play: Blind play can be profitable when opponents assume you’re weak. Conversely, seen play allows you to bluff less and value bet more accurately.
- Observe Patterns: Track which players are aggressive, who folds to pressure, and who only bets with premium hands. On PC you can track hand histories or take quick notes between rounds.

Advanced Tactics for Consistent Wins
After basics, refine your approach with these advanced considerations:
- Selective Aggression: Use aggression sparingly to avoid predictability. One well-timed raise can fold out two medium hands and secure the pot.
- Leverage Table Image: If you’ve been tight, a sudden bluff can have higher success. If you’ve been loose, tighten up to extract more value when you get strong hands.
- Short-Stack Strategy: When your stack is small, prefer all-in moves with high equity hands. On PC, use visual stack heights to quickly judge decisions.
- Exploit Common Mistakes: Many players overvalue two-card combinations or chase marginal sequences. Punish these tendencies with calibrated raises.
Bankroll Management and Mental Game
Even the best players experience downswings. Protect your bankroll by following sensible rules:
- Set session and loss limits. If you lose a predetermined amount, step away.
- Play stakes appropriate for your bankroll—avoid thin margins where variance can quickly wipe you out.
- Keep notes about tilt triggers (e.g., after a bad beat) and put countermeasures in place—short breaks, breathing exercises, or switching to low-stakes tables to reset.
